What Role Does Epidemiological Research Play in Mitigating Future Losses?

Epidemiological research is crucial for understanding disease patterns, identifying risk factors, and developing effective interventions. Studies on the transmission dynamics of diseases help in creating predictive models that can guide public health responses. Research also aids in the development of new diagnostics, treatments, and vaccines, ultimately reducing the potential for future losses.
